Vande Bharat train: Three new Vande Bharat trains will soon be started from Lucknow. These trains will be for Jaipur, Jammu and Bhopal. This will provide convenience to thousands of passengers.

A plan is being prepared to run Vande Bharat trains on three more routes from Lucknow. These Vande Bharat trains running for Jammu, Jaipur and Bhopal will provide convenience to 3200 passengers daily. The Northern and Northeast Railway administration is continuously working to strengthen the infrastructure. On one hand, the Ganga bridge on the Kanpur route is being repaired after 29 years. On the other hand, work is going on on the Gorakhpur route. The track speed is being increased.

Where trains used to run at a speed of 80 to 100 km per hour, the speed has been increased to 130 km per hour. Now preparations are on to run Vande Bharat trains from Lucknow’s Charbagh Railway Station to Jammu and from Gomtinagar Station to Bhopal and Jaipur. Northeast Railway DRM Gaurav Agarwal said that the instructions of the Railway Board are awaited regarding the Vande Bharat train from Gomtinagar to Bhopal. All these three trains can be put on track within the next three months.

27 trains of Gorakhpur route will be disrupted on 29th and 30th

Automatic block signaling work is going on on the Gorakhpur railway section of Northeast Railway Lucknow Division. Due to this, train number 15031/32 Lucknow Junction Gorakhpur Lucknow Express and 65115/16 Bhatni Ayodhya Dham Junction will remain cancelled on 29 and 30 March.

Chief Public Relations Officer of Northeast Railway Pankaj Kumar Singh said that the route of many trains has also been changed. Train number 14674 Amritsar-Jaynagar Express and 14692 Jammu Tawi-Barauni Express running on 28 March, train number 12565 Darbhanga-New Delhi, 12557 Muzaffarpur-Anand Vihar Terminus, 02569 Darbhanga-New Delhi Special, 02563 Barauni-New Delhi Special, 02570 New Delhi-Darbhanga, 15113 Gomtinagar-Chhapra Express, 12558 Anand Vihar Terminus-Muzaffarpur, 15708 Amritsar-Katihar Express, 20103 Lokmanya Tilak Terminus-Gorakhpur, 13020 Kathgodam-Howrah, 02564 New Delhi-Barauni, 14617 Purnia Court-Amritsar, 12556 Bathinda-Gorakhpur Express Gonda-Badhni-Gorakhpur will be operated via the same route.

On 29 March, train no 14231 Prayagraj Sangam – Basti Express will come till Mankapur station instead of Basti. On the return journey, train no 14232 Basti Prayagraj Sangam Express will be operated from Mankapur station instead of Basti. On 28 March, train no 12522 Ernakulam Gorakhpur Express will be delayed by one and a quarter hour, on 29 March 15212 Amritsar – Darbhanga Express will be delayed by 50 minutes, 19409 Sabarmati – Gorakhpur Express will be delayed by 10 minutes, 14010 Anand Vihar Terminus – Bapudham Motihari will be delayed by 30 minutes and 15707 Katihar – Amritsar will be delayed by one and a half hours. On 30 March, 14691 Barauni – Jammu Tawi Express will be delayed by 10 minutes.
